Violence

Webster's Dictionary of the English Language

·noun Ravishment; rape; constupration.

II. Violence ·noun The quality or state of being violent; highly excited action, whether physical or moral; vehemence; impetuosity; force.

III. Violence ·vt To Assault; to Injure; also, to bring by violence; to Compel.

IV. Violence ·noun Injury done to that which is entitled to respect, reverence, or observance; profanation; infringement; unjust force; outrage; assault.
